From: Genome-wide association study of medication-use and associated disease in the UK Biobank

Fig. 5

Mendelian Randomization results between 15 diseases/traits and medications. Rows represent 15 diseases/traits as exposure and columns represent 23 medication-taking traits outcome. The significant effects after correcting for 345 tests (P ≤ 1.4 × 10−4) are labelled with OR (P value). The OR is per SD in liability when the exposure is disease. Abbreviation: Body mass index (BMI), Coronary artery disease (CAD), Diastolic blood pressure (DBP), Bone mineral density (BMD), High-density lipoprotein cholesterol (HDLC), Low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DLC), Major depression (MD), Pulse pressure (PP), Rheumatoid arthritis (RA), Systolic blood pressure (SBP), Type 2 diabetes (T2D), Total cholesterol (TC), Triglyceride (TG)
